Java-разработчик senior

150 000 - 230 000 ₽

Рыночная зарплата

Мы круная IT - компания, откликайся и мы подберём тебе крутой проект :)

Java разработчик Middle+ / Senior (

Локация: РФ

Формат работы: удаленка (по МСК)

Проект: Крупный банк

Требования:

- Последний опыт на проекте с развитой (многослойной) микросервисной архитектурой, высоким транзакционным RPS на входе, низким latency и большой по объему базой данных

- Опыт работы с Java от 5 лет

- Уверенные знания основных современных концепций и принципов разработки на платформе Java

- Хорошее знание и умение применять на практике принципы ООП, SOLID, DRY, KISS

- Знание стандартных алгоритмов и структур данных

- Опыт разработки на Java с использованием технологий: Spring Framework (Cloud, Boot, AOP, Security, etc), Hibernate

- Знание и опыт применения: Stream, Optional, Collections, etc.

- Разработка с использованием Java 8 - 11

- Опыт работы с тестовыми фреймворками: Junit, TestNG, Mokito

- Опыт работы с реляционными базами данных

- Знание теоретических основ проектирования БД и построения эффективных запросов

- Опыт работы с Git, Maven

- Опыт проектирования высоконагруженных систем

- Опыт работы с Spring Boot, Spring Cloud

- Опыт работы с Docker, Kubernetes

- Опыт работы с TeamCity, Jira, Confluence

- Умение писать чистый, документированный и тестируемый код и тесты к нему (модульные и интеграционные)

- Понимание микросервисной архитектуры, её плюсы и минусы

- Как минимум знакомство с функциональной парадигмой разработки


Поделиться:

Опубликована 17 часов назад

Мы обрабатываем данные посетителей и используем куки в соответствии с политикой конфиденциальности.